SUBJECT: Nationwide 23 Permit Application for the Replacement of Bridge No. 35 over Panther
Creek on NC 111, Duplin County. Federal Aid Project BRSTP-0111 (8), State Project
No. 33284.1.1, TIP Project No. B-3836.
The North Carolina Department of Transportation (NCDOT) proposes to replace Bridge No. 35
over Panther Creek on NC 111 in Duplin County. The contract will be implemented as a Division Purchase
Order Contract (POC) project. The existing 3 span, 75.4-11 steel I-beam supported concrete deck bridge
with 24.8 ft of clear roadway will be replaced with a longer bridge along the existing alignment. The
proposed bridge will be 2 span, 105-ft steel H pile prestressed concrete cored slab bridge with 36 ft of clear
roadway. Please find enclosed copies of the Programmatic Categorical Exclusion (PCE) document,
hydrological report and half-size plan sheets.
The structure will include two -13.5 ft travel lanes with 4.5-ft offsets. Approach work will
consist of resurfacing and tying into the existing alignment for approximately 81 feet to the south and
approximately 86 feet to the north of the existing bridge. The roadway approaches and bridge grades will
approximately match existing elevations therefore there will be no reduction in vertical clearance.
Guardrail will be installed where warranted and as depicted on the plan sheet. Traffic will be detoured
along surrounding roads during construction.
IMPACTS TO WATERS OF THE UNITED STATES
This project is located in the Cape Fear River Basin within USGS hydrologic unit 03030007 (subbasin
030622). The proposed bridge replacement is located over the Panther Creek (DWQ Index No. 18-74-18)
Class C Sw. Construction of the proposed project will result in 0.0 acres of wetland impacts and 12 ft of
stream impacts as a result of widening the bridge. Bridge No. 35 is being constructed using top
construction methods to avoid and minimize impact and therefore there will be no temporary impacts. Rip
rap slope protection around the end bents is being proposed at a 2:1 slope to further minimize impacts. No
permanent or temporary utility impacts are proposed with this project.

The existing deck and bridge railings are composed of concrete. The substructure is composed of steel I-
beams. The Department will take every precautionary measure necessary to ensure that no components will
be dropped into waters of the United States. The bridge will be removed using top down methods and
NCDOT's Best Management Practices for Bridge Demolition and Removal will be followed.

NATURAL AND HISTORIC RESOURCES
FEDERALLY PROTECTED SPECIES
Species with the federal classification of Endangered, Threatened, Proposed Endangered and Proposed
Threatened are protected under provisions of Section 7 and Section 9 of the Endangered Species Act of
1973 as amended (16 U.S.C. 1531 et seq.). The United States Fish and Wildlife Service lists two federally
protected species for Duplin County: American alligator (Alligator mississippiensis) and Red-cockaded
woodpecker (Picoldes bbrealis). A Field and GIS Survey has been completed for this project and a
determination of "No Effect" for the listed species is recommended.
ANADROMOUS FISH
Anadromous fish species have not been documented as occurring in the project area. However the project
resides in the Coastal Plain physiographic province and anadromous fish have been documented in the
extreme southern portion of Duplin County, therefore NCDOT's Stream Crossing Guidelines for
Anadromous Fish will be utilized to ensure that the replacement of the bridge will not impede anadromous
fish.

B. Purpose and Need:
Bridge No. 35 has a sufficiency rating of 30.5 out of a possible 100. The deck and
substructure of this 54-year old bridge are rated "structurally deficient". Thus,
rehabilitation is not economically feasible. The replacement of Bridge No. 35 will result
in elimination of restrictive weight limits and allow safer and more efficient traffic
operation on this section of the highway.
